Q: Is 456,552 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 456,552 is a composite number.

Why is 456,552 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 456,552 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 9 12 17 18 24 34 36 51 68 72 102 136 153 204 306 373 408 612 746 1,119 1,224 1,492 2,238 2,984 3,357 4,476 6,341 6,714 8,952 12,682 13,428 19,023 25,364 26,856 38,046 50,728 57,069 76,092 114,138 152,184 228,276 and 456,552, with no remainder.

Since 456,552 cannot be divided by just 1 and 456,552, it is a composite number.
